Short-term Indian government bond yields have dropped to their lowest in three months. This move steepens the yield curve significantly. Expectations are high that banks will invest funds from the RBI’s dollar inflow measures into this segment. The Reserve Bank of India’s steps to attract foreign currency deposits are expected to lower funding costs for banks.
